Ben Folds Announces Hurricane Helene Benefit, Performing Alongside Local NC Artists

Article Contributed by Big Hassle Media | Published on Wednesday, October 9, 2024

Ben Folds, alongside musicians from Western North Carolina, features in “From Wilmington, With Love,” a hurricane relief concert on October 29 at Greenfield Lake Amphitheater, hosted by the City of Wilmington, with support from Live Nation, the Wilmington Arts Council, and the NC Music Office.

100% of proceeds will benefit local charities assisting with emergency food, housing, and home repairs via the North Carolina Disaster Relief Fund, managed by United Way of North Carolina.

"I'm honored to share the stage and stand in unity with other North Carolina music artists to help those whose lives and livelihoods have been tragically lost or forever altered by the horrific events triggered by Hurricane Helene," Folds said. "Our goal with this benefit concert is to raise awareness and funds to support the massive rebuilding efforts now underway, and that will be ongoing for months and years to come."

“Here in Coastal North Carolina, we know the power of nature to disrupt lives and endanger communities," added Bill Saffo, mayor of Wilmington. "That’s why we feel so deeply for those in the western part of our state whose lives have been upended by Hurricane Helene. We look forward to a beautiful night of music with Ben Folds, but also musicians from Western North Carolina traveling to Wilmington to share their talent and first-hand accounts of the devastation their region is experiencing. Together, we will raise funds to support the massive rebuilding efforts and deliver 100% of the money we raise ‘From Wilmington, With Love.’”
